ZONING-25-000050 – ORDINANCE – Chromniak: To approve the following zoning  
relief:  
1. Variation to reduce required rear yard setback for a new chicken coop and run from 25  
feet to approximately 8 feet; and  
2. Variation to reduce the required side yard setback from a new chicken coop and run  
from 25 feet to approximately 15 feet (Downers Grove / District 3)  
ZHO Recommendation to Deny  
Development Committee VOTE (Motion to Approve): 1 Ayes, 5 Nays, 0 Absent  
Ashlyn Kirby, Zoning Administration Coordinator explained the property was issued a  
violation for building the coop without a permit.The owner modified an existing shed and  
built a coop and chicken run onto the front of it.The Zoning Hearing Officer  
recommended to deny, because there was no hardship or practical difficulty presented by  
the petitioner.

ZONING-25-000057 – ORDINANCE – River Forest Country Club: To approve the  
following zoning relief:  
Variation to increase the height of a new flagpole from the permitted 24 feet to  
approximately 60 feet (Addison / District 1)  
ZHO Recommendation to Approve.  
Development Committee VOTE (Motion to Approve): 6 Ayes, 0 Nays, 0 Absent  
County Board Member Cronin Cahill told Members that the Country Club property is  
zoned residential and this is the reason the zoning relief is needed. The maximum height  
for a flagpole on a residential property is 24 feet and this flagpole will be located on a  
golf course.

T-5-25 Text Amendments to the DuPage County Zoning Ordinance: To approve the  
following text amendment:  
Text Amendments to the DuPage County Zoning Ordinance relative to short term rentals  
of a residential dwelling unit, to align the Zoning Ordinance with current initiative for  
housing solutions and to amend Lot Requirements (minimum size and width) in the R-3  
and R-4 Residential Zoning Districts.  
ZBA Vote (to Approve): 6 Ayes, 0 Nays, 0 Absent  
Development Committee VOTE (Motion to Approve): 6 Ayes, 0 Nays, 0 Absent  
Chair Tornatore told with the Committee that the County does not currently have a short  
term rental ordinance and this will give the County an opportunity to regulate them. The  
revenue generated from this licensing will go to the Housing Solutions Program. If there  
is a special exception with more than six people staying at the property, they will be able  
to apply for a special event permit.
